If you love to bake, then you will really enjoy this issue of Pillsbury"s 5th 100 Grand National Recipes Cookbook from 1954. The front cover shows a picture of Art Linkletter sampling the cake of $25,000 winner, Mrs. Bernard Kanago of Webster, South Dakota. Mrs. Kanago won with her yummy-looking "Inspiration" Cake shown on the front cover. Other recipes include: Cinnamon Nut Crisps, Triple Seed Cake, Peanut Banana Bread, Cheesy Fiesta Squares, Crabmeat Cobbler, Texas Stars, Swedish Gem Cookies, Chocolate Orange Layer Pie, and many more.
